Foam trigger sprayers are designed to convert liquid cleaning solutions into foam, which can be easily applied to surfaces. This transformation is achieved through a specialized nozzle that mixes air with the liquid, creating a thick foam that clings to surfaces longer than liquid solutions. The design typically includes an adjustable nozzle, allowing users to control the foam's density and coverage area. This adjustability is crucial for targeting different areas of a vehicle, from broad surfaces like hoods and doors to intricate parts like wheel rims and grills.
The functionality of foam trigger sprayers extends beyond mere application. The foam's ability to adhere to surfaces ensures that cleaning agents remain in contact with dirt and grime longer, enhancing their effectiveness. This prolonged contact time allows for better penetration and breakdown of stubborn contaminants, making the cleaning process more efficient. Additionally, the foam acts as a cushion, reducing the risk of scratches during the cleaning process, which is particularly beneficial for delicate automotive finishes.
The use of high output foam trigger sprayers in automotive cleaning offers several benefits that contribute to both the quality of the cleaning process and the preservation of the vehicle's appearance. One of the primary advantages is the efficiency of cleaning. The foam's ability to cling to surfaces means that less product is wasted, and the cleaning agents are used more effectively. This efficiency not only saves time but also reduces the amount of cleaning solution required, making it a cost-effective option for both professional detailers and car owners.
Moreover, lockable foam trigger sprayers provide a more uniform application of cleaning solutions. This uniformity ensures that all areas of the vehicle receive equal treatment, preventing streaks and uneven cleaning. The foam's consistency also makes it easier to see which areas have been covered, reducing the likelihood of missed spots. This thoroughness is essential for maintaining the vehicle's aesthetic appeal and protecting its surfaces from damage caused by dirt and debris.
Another significant benefit is the environmental impact. Foam trigger sprayers often require less water compared to traditional cleaning methods, as the foam is more efficient at lifting dirt without the need for excessive rinsing. This reduction in water usage is not only environmentally friendly but also practical in areas where water conservation is a concern. Additionally, many foam trigger sprayers are designed to be compatible with eco-friendly cleaning solutions, further minimizing their environmental footprint.
